Output 323c287c19fa58d9de1446bb21af5bd6e41c5724d7fda16a39bb003dd4164a04:0

value
11766745365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32a3915cf7fa22b9e260deba8374231cc7eb3e8c OP_EQUAL
address
36Jmf2X2fgGFPNfiRpZYu4H4ptvyqtVHYP
transaction
323c287c19fa58d9de1446bb21af5bd6e41c5724d7fda16a39bb003dd4164a04
confirmations
557434
spent
true